A comparative assessment of the accuracy of electronic apex locator (Root ZX) in the presence of commonly used irrigating solutions
2013
Objectives: This study aimed to evaluate the accuracy of Root ZX in determining working length in presence of normal saline, 0.2% chlorhexidine and 2.5% of sodium hypochlorite. Material and Methods: Sixty extracted, single rooted, single canal human teeth were used. Teeth were decoronated at CEJ and actual canal length determined. Then working length measurements were obtained with Root ZX in presence of normal saline 0.9%, 0.2% chlorhexidine and 2.5% NaOCl. The working length obtained with Root ZX were compared with actual canal length and subjected to statistical analysis. The accuracy of the Raypex5 electronic apex locator using stainless-steel hand K-file versus nickel-titanium rotary Mtwo file
2009
Objectives: Today many clinicians use both stainless-steel hand K-files and nickel- titanium rotary files during endodontic treatment. It is of great importance for the clinician to have confidence in the accuracy of an apex locator even if these files were used interchangeably. The purpose of this in-vitro study was to evaluate the accuracy of the Raypex5 electronic apex locator using stainless-steel hand K-file versus nickel-titanium rotary Mtwo file. Study design: Twenty straight and single canals of maxillary central teeth were used. In Vitro Evaluation of the Accuracy of the Root Zx in the Presence of Naocl 2.5% and Chlorhexidine 0.2%
2018
Background Establishing the working length at the apical constriction is considered ideal for root canal therapy. Because of the limitations of radiography and complicacy of the apex of the root, electronic measurement of canal length has become valuable for endodontic treatment. This study was designed to evaluation of the accuracy of the Root zx electronic apex locator in the presence of NaOCl 2.5% and chlorhexidine 0.2%. Material and Methods Thirty extracted human premolars with complete root formation were enrolled. Effect of electric currents on antibacterial effect of chlorhexidine against Entrococcus faecalis biofilm : An in vitro study
2018
Background This in vitro study was mainly aimed to evaluate the effect of high-frequency alternating currents (AC) applied by an electronic apex locator (EAL) on the antibacterial properties of chlorhexidine (CHX) on E. faecalis biofilm. Material and Methods The root canals of 120 extracted human single-rooted teeth were prepared using Gates-Glidden drills and hand K-files. After contaminating the root canals with E. faecalis, they were incubated for 60 days. Then, the teeth were randomly divided into six experimental groups (n=20). Use of contemporary technologies and new materials in undergraduate Endodontics teaching.
2021
Background: This study aims to analyze the use of contemporary technologies and materials in undergraduate endodontic teaching in Spain. Material and Methods: The survey was sent to the undergraduate endodontic programme leads in the 23 Spanish dental schools. The survey asked about the use of magnification, ultrasonic devices, electronic apex locator, rotary instruments, root-filling techniques, and bioceramic cements in the teaching of endodontics. Results: The response rate was 91%, and the final number of schools included in the study was twenty. Only two schools (10%) used magnification (loupes or operative microscope).
